Book Recommendations 

Some speakers referenced or recommended books in their messages.  Here are a few… 

  • Bob Butler 
    • Live Not by Lies by Rod Dreher 
    • A Practical Guide to Culture by John Stonestreet & Brett Kunkle 
    • If You Can Keep It by Eric Metaxas 
    • AmericanMinute.com Bill Federer 
  • Tim Carter 
    • Think Like Jesus by George Barna 
  • Chris Edwards (In Youth Breakout Session) 
    • 7 Habits for Highly Effective People by Steven R. Covey

Quotes of the Week 

“Faith is taking God at His Word” – Tom Wagoner  

“If you’re not committed to Christ, you’ll quit.” – Steve Bender 

“With the shield, or on the shield!” – George Dimakos 

“Men more frequently require to be reminded than informed.” – Bob Butler quoting Samuel Johnson 

“When we get more negative than positive…we are in trouble.” – Tim Carter 

“The difference between you now and you 5 years from now are the people you meet and the books you read”. – Chris Edwards in Youth Longevity in Ministry Breakout 

“Dusty Bibles lead to dirty lives” – Mike Frazier quoting his mother, Bonnie Frazier
